The vast majority dispose of their losing scratch-off, Pick 3, and Lotto tickets. All things considered, what conceivable use could you have for those pieces of paper? Reconsider. In the event that you consistently spend a lot of cash on the lottery, those old tickets may be worth money to you.
The IRS says you can't balance misfortunes against rewards and report the distinction. For instance, if Mary goes through $1,600 every year on tickets and wins just $600, she should report the $600 despite the fact that her misfortunes added up to $1,000. As indicated by the duty rules, in the event that you have betting misfortunes, you can guarantee them as an organized derivation, however you can't deduct more than the rewards detailed. So if Mary orders her derivations, she can take just $600 as an organized misfortune on time A.
Then again, if Jim burns through $600 and wins $1,600, he too should report the $1,600. Be that as it may, on the off chance that he separates, he can guarantee the whole $600 as a misfortune on time A since he is permitted to report any misfortunes up to $1,600. Incidentally, this law helps champs more than it helps failures. So think emphatically. Have a similar outlook as a champ, and save those old tickets.

Playing Smart
On the off chance that you've been playing for any timeframe, at this point you've without a doubt heard the exhortation: "Don't play well known numbers." Why? Certain gatherings or mixes of numbers are played by hundreds or even great many individuals on any one Lotto night. So for what reason would you care about that? Since, in such a case that you played 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, and 6 and those numbers were drawn, there might be a great many individuals to part the prize with. In a $5 million bonanza, you could wind up with not exactly a Pick 3 result. What are the well known blends? There are the arrangements, for example, the one just given just as successions of products of a specific number. One well known arrangement, which comprises of products of the number 5, will be 5, 10, 15, 20, 25, and 30. Furthermore, in light of the fact that the number is viewed as fortunate, individuals frequently play the products of 7: 14, 21, 28, 35, 42, and 49.

What, you may ask, is so basic about this blend: 8, 11, 18, 21, 28, and 31? In the event that you fill in these squares on certain states' Little Lotto or Lotto play slips, you'll see that these make a crisscross example relying upon the format of your play slip.
Numerous individuals select numbers that, when set apart in the squares, make a plan on the play slip. Regular examples are even, vertical, and askew lines; letters of the letters in order, for example, X or M; the four corners and focus of the play slip; crisscrosses; and crosses. Regardless of whether you do win, playing mainstream ticket examples will diminish a lot of the big stake — now and then fundamentally.
